Talent.com
Staff Developer (Java)
Staff Developer (Java)Futuretek • Toronto, ON, Canada
Staff Developer (Java)

Staff Developer (Java)

Futuretek • Toronto, ON, Canada
Il y a plus de 30 jours
Type de contrat
  • Temps plein
Description de poste

Job Description

Job Description

Staff Software Developer

We are seeking a Staff Software Developer with great experience and passion for assisting in developing and integrating software components into our informatics platforms. This position is located in Toronto, and you must reside in Ontario or Quebec (Timezone).

You, our ideal candidate, are looking for a multidisciplinary team of researchers and engineers who work in a dynamic and agile environment. You are prepared to bring your drive, your experience, and your passion to contribute at all levels.

You will have the opportunity to develop your skills in data handling, software implementation, and system integration. You will primarily help in designing, implementing, deploying, testing, and maintaining essential software components that will aid in growing our informatics platforms. You will work with a group of talented developers and technical staff to develop the pipelines that bring multidimensional data from a large variety of sources into the data platforms, and play an active role in evolving our products, processes, and data technology.

As a Staff Software Developer, you will help contribute to the software development process, participate in code reviews, and shape system design as well as provide leadership and guidance in all team development efforts for successful project delivery and platform support.

You should have a track record of supporting the implementation of technical solutions and be recognized as a solid contributor with a good grasp of the breadth and depth of your team's code base.

Required Experience & Technical Skills :

  • 6+ years of professional experience in software development across multiple technology domains.
  • Proficiency in Java and Python, with hands-on experience in web frameworks such as

Spring Boot, Flask, or FastAPI.

  • Understanding of appropriate use of microservices architecture, domain-driven design, and RESTful API development.
  • Experience with unit testing, integration testing, and familiarity with TDD / BDD methodologies.
  • Working knowledge of event-driven systems using Kafka, and message queues like
  • RabbitMQ (AMQP).

  • Experience in ETL pipelines, data ingestion, and data warehousing.
  • Good knowledge of object storage, relational (PostgreSQL) and NoSQL (Elasticsearch) database systems.
  • Familiarity with PostgreSQL, Elasticsearch, and object storage systems.
  • Hands-on experience with containerization and orchestration tools, especially
  • Kubernetes.

  • Understanding of CI / CD pipelines, version control (e.g., Git), and DevOps practices.
  • Soft Skills & Leadership :

  • Excellent communication skills, both written and verbal.
  • Proven ability to mentor junior developers, conduct code reviews, and lead technical discussions.
  • Comfortable working in agile environments and managing multiple concurrent projects. Willingness and ability to work on multiple projects at the same time
  • Strong problem-solving and decision-making abilities.
  • Adaptable to change and capable of navigating ambiguity in fast-paced settings.
  • Education :

  • Bachelor's degree in Computer Science or equivalent
  • Créer une alerte emploi pour cette recherche

    Java Developer • Toronto, ON, Canada

    Offres similaires
    Sr. Java Developer with GraphQL

    Sr. Java Developer with GraphQL

    Iris Software Inc. • toronto, on, ca
    Temps plein
    Our Client which is a large Investment Bank is urgently looking to hire a Sr.Java Developer with GraphQL expertise.Interview Procedure - Face to Face is required for Final Round of Interview.Strong...Voir plus
    Dernière mise à jour : il y a 3 jours • Offre sponsorisée
    Software QA - Web and Mobile (3mo contract)

    Software QA - Web and Mobile (3mo contract)

    company • Greater Toronto Area, Canada
    Temporaire
    Looking for a skilled Software Quality Engineer or Software Development Engineer in Test to support a team that is working in Web and Mobile applications. Duration : 3mo - short term contract / tempo...Voir plus
    Dernière mise à jour : il y a 3 jours • Offre sponsorisée
    Senior Full-Stack Engineer (Java / React) - Remote

    Senior Full-Stack Engineer (Java / React) - Remote

    Electric Mind • Toronto C6A, ON, Canada
    Télétravail
    Temps plein
    A technology consulting firm in Toronto is seeking a Senior Full Stack Developer (Java / React) on a contract basis.This role involves designing high-quality, scalable applications, contributing to a...Voir plus
    Dernière mise à jour : il y a 17 jours • Offre sponsorisée
    Senior Java Developer with SQL

    Senior Java Developer with SQL

    Jay Analytix • Toronto, ON, Canada
    Temps plein
    Design and develop large-scale applications.Developing and testing, working on software analysis, troubleshooting, and debugging. System designing and Financial Industry Software development.Ensure ...Voir plus
    Dernière mise à jour : il y a plus de 30 jours • Offre sponsorisée
    Senior Java Developer (Payments)

    Senior Java Developer (Payments)

    Caspian One • Toronto C6A, ON, Canada
    Télétravail
    Temps partiel
    Direct message the job poster from Caspian One.Contract | Hybrid | Banking – Payments Modernization.Join a high-profile transformation to modernize the bank’s Payments technology stack.You’ll build...Voir plus
    Dernière mise à jour : il y a 2 jours • Offre sponsorisée
    Senior Java Developer

    Senior Java Developer

    Edjuster • Toronto C6A, ON, Canada
    Temps plein
    This is a remote position and can be located anywhere in Canada.AS THE WORLD MOVES TO FHIR, THERE ARE PLENTY OF REASONS TO SMILE. Smarter decisions, fewer barriers, and better incentives are just th...Voir plus
    Dernière mise à jour : il y a plus de 30 jours • Offre sponsorisée
    Lead Java Developer

    Lead Java Developer

    freelance.ca • Toronto, Canada
    Temps plein
    Location : Toronto, ON (Hybrid).The ideal candidate will have hands-on experience building cloud-native solutions, working with large-scale databases, and collaborating with cross-functional teams t...Voir plus
    Dernière mise à jour : il y a plus de 30 jours • Offre sponsorisée
    Senior Java Developer

    Senior Java Developer

    CanDeal • Toronto C6A, ON, Canada
    Temps plein
    CanDeal is a leading provider of electronic marketplaces and data services for Canadian dollar debt securities and derivatives. The Markets Division provides access to deep liquidity for Canadian go...Voir plus
    Dernière mise à jour : il y a plus de 30 jours • Offre sponsorisée
    Senior Java Developer - GCP

    Senior Java Developer - GCP

    Nexus Systems Group Inc. • Toronto C6A, ON, Canada
    Temps plein
    Contract Duration : 6 months (Possibility for extension).Reason : Additional resource is required to support an application migration from Azure to GCP. Business group : RESL Engineering : Software deve...Voir plus
    Dernière mise à jour : il y a plus de 30 jours • Offre sponsorisée
    Senior Java Developer

    Senior Java Developer

    Luxoft • Toronto C6A, ON, Canada
    Temps plein
    Direct message the job poster from Luxoft.Technical Recruiter @ Luxoft | Full Cycle Recruitment, IT Staff.We are seeking a skilled and passionate Senior Software Engineer with strong expertise in J...Voir plus
    Dernière mise à jour : il y a 22 jours • Offre sponsorisée
    Senior Java Developer

    Senior Java Developer

    CIBC • Toronto C6A, ON, Canada
    Temps plein
    We’re building a relationship-oriented bank for the modern world.We need talented, passionate professionals who are dedicated to doing what’s right for our clients. At CIBC, we embrace your strength...Voir plus
    Dernière mise à jour : il y a plus de 30 jours • Offre sponsorisée
    Senior Principal Software Engineer - AI Multi-Agents

    Senior Principal Software Engineer - AI Multi-Agents

    Huawei • Markham, York Region, Canada
    Temps plein +1
    Huawei Canada has an immediate permanent opening for a Principal Software Engineer.Established in 2014, the Distributed Scheduling and Data Engine Lab is Huawei Cloud's technical innovation center ...Voir plus
    Dernière mise à jour : il y a plus de 30 jours • Offre sponsorisée
    Java Full Stack Developer (Capital Markets)

    Java Full Stack Developer (Capital Markets)

    Jay Analytix • Toronto, ON, Canada
    Temps plein
    Senior Java Full Stack Developer (7+ years).Capital Markets and Reconciliation systems.The role involves building scalable applications, integrating with cloud platforms, and supporting trade lifec...Voir plus
    Dernière mise à jour : il y a plus de 30 jours • Offre sponsorisée
    Java Full Stack Developer (Java+Angular)

    Java Full Stack Developer (Java+Angular)

    J&M Group • Toronto
    Temps plein
    Java Full Stack Developer (Java+Angular).Java Full Stack Developer (Java+Angular).Java Full Stack Developer (Java+Angular). Be among the first 25 applicants.Java Full Stack Developer (Java+Angular)....Voir plus
    Dernière mise à jour : il y a 15 jours • Offre sponsorisée
    Senior Full Stack Developer (Java + Node + AWS)

    Senior Full Stack Developer (Java + Node + AWS)

    TEEMA • Toronto C6A, ON, Canada
    Télétravail
    Temps plein +1
    Senior Full Stack Developer (Java + Node + AWS).Get AI-powered advice on this job and more exclusive features.Direct message the job poster from TEEMA. Talent Manager | TEEMA Solutions Group | jblum...Voir plus
    Dernière mise à jour : il y a 5 jours • Offre sponsorisée
    Senior Java Developer (Contract)

    Senior Java Developer (Contract)

    Electric Mind Inc. • Toronto C6A, ON, Canada
    Temps plein
    Electric Mind, formerly Intelliware, is a business and technology consulting leader in providing innovative, practical solutions driven by engineering excellence. Join our team to work on everything...Voir plus
    Dernière mise à jour : il y a plus de 30 jours • Offre sponsorisée
    Senior Java Developer with SQL

    Senior Java Developer with SQL

    Jay Analytix INC. • Toronto
    Temps plein
    Design and develop large-scale applications.Develop and test software, including analysis, troubleshooting, and debugging. System design and development of Financial Industry Software.Ensure designs...Voir plus
    Dernière mise à jour : il y a 15 jours • Offre sponsorisée
    Senior Java API Engineer | Spring Boot & SPA-Ready

    Senior Java API Engineer | Spring Boot & SPA-Ready

    CGI • Toronto C6A, ON, Canada
    Télétravail
    Temps plein
    A leading IT services firm in Toronto is seeking a Senior Java Developer in its Banking Services Division.This position involves designing and developing RESTful APIs, collaborating with front-end ...Voir plus
    Dernière mise à jour : il y a 12 jours • Offre sponsorisée